Description
[Physical] Does a 360-degree whirlwind spin with your sword, slowly ascending to the air before slowing down to a halt and descending again. |

Skill Note
Flying Impacts skill note slows down the rotation, essentially meaning more hits. With the note it's stronger then Shockwave, but exact damage has yet to be tested.
Tips and Details
- Best used on opponents right in front of you so that at the end of the spin they are repeatedly stabbed by the still sword.
